What Viagra actually does (and doesn't do)
Viagra (sildenafil) works by increasing blood flow to the penis, helping you achieve and maintain an erection when sexually stimulated. It does not create sexual arousal on its own. For most men, Viagra starts to work within 30-60 minutes and its effects can last for up to 4 hours. It's important to have realistic expectations; Viagra is an aid for erectile dysfunction, not a cure, and it will not enhance sexual performance if you don't have ED.
Side effects and when to stop
Like all medications, Viagra can cause side effects. Common side effects include headache, flushing, upset stomach, nasal congestion, vision changes (e.g., blurred vision, blue-tinged vision), and dizziness. Serious side effects are rare but can include a sudden decrease or loss of vision or hearing, or an erection lasting more than 4 hours (priapism). If you experience any severe side effects or an erection lasting longer than 4 hours, seek immediate medical attention. Always follow your doctor's advice and stop taking the medication if you experience concerning symptoms.
